The Backstreet Boys have returned with new music, releasing “Bottle Up,” an original song tied to PAW Patrol: The Dino Movie ahead of the animated film’s theatrical debut on August 14th.

“Bottle Up” was co-written by Ed Sheeran and longtime collaborator Savan Kotecha. The song accompanies the third theatrical installment in the PAW Patrol franchise, produced by Paramount Animation and Spin Master Entertainment.

The quintet announced the song through social media and unveiled the video during an appearance on “CBS Mornings,” adding another project to a busy year that also includes their “Into the Millennium” residency at Sphere in Las Vegas. Directed by Cal Brunker, the film follows the rescue pups after they are stranded on a dinosaur-filled island and must stop Mayor Humdinger from triggering a catastrophe caused by reckless mining. The movie features a voice cast that includes Jennifer Hudson, Terry Crews, Snoop Dogg, Jameela Jamil, Fortune Feimster, Paris Hilton and Bill Nye. A key new character, Rex, helps guide the pups through their prehistoric adventure as they face what the filmmakers describe as their biggest mission yet.
